Allow to sit for 10 minutes; use a rubber … Web17 sep. 2024 · Step 2 - Add The Cream. Add the cream to the Thermomix bowl. Step 3 - Whip The Cream. Turn the machine onto Speed 3 and continue to mix until whipped to your liking (keep an eye on it and stop mixing as soon as the cream is whipped). Register for our 30-day free trial and discover … WebInsert butterfly. Add cream and vanilla to bowl and mix on SPEED 2 as you pour the condensed milk into the mix through the lid. Once all in increase to SPEED 3 for 2-3 minutes until mixture is thick and creamy. (I did this in two steps - 1 min 15 secs, followed by an additional 1 min - so 2min 15 sec total and it was perfect).
